The incidence of Takotsubo cardiomyopathy has increased during the COVID-19 pandemic

Incidence of Takotsubo Cardiomyopathy Up During COVID-19

0
Incidence proportion 7.8 percent during March, April 2020 versus 1.5 to 1.8 percent before pandemic

There is wide variation in the safety performance of electronic health record systems used in U.S. hospitals

Electronic Health Records Fail to Detect Many Medication Errors

0
Though broadly used in U.S. hospitals, EHRs fail to detect up to one-third of medication errors
